Output ccdf7989b4f8019ec41601033dcaaf94c0a00f31eb6c89b32ea07cdd9e505d23:0

value
51036652
script pubkey
OP_0 OP_PUSHBYTES_20 da7c680bed5c3fbc7533a6449d344e2778908cd8
address
bc1qmf7xszldtslmcafn5ezf6dzwyaufprxczd2hxa
transaction
ccdf7989b4f8019ec41601033dcaaf94c0a00f31eb6c89b32ea07cdd9e505d23
spent
true